צענט
Yiddish
Etymology
From Middle High German zëhente, from Old High German zehanto, from Proto-West Germanic *tehundō, from Proto-Germanic *tehundô; surface analysis צען (tsen) + ־ט (-t).
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): /t͡sɛnt/
Adjective
צענט • (tsent)
- tenth
